  • My friend and I spent a nice afternoon exploring Singapore's famous World Farm Plant Nursery near YiShun. They are one of the the main plant and landscape material wholesale suppliers, import/export service providers in Singapore. I was very impressed with their variety and price points. They have almost every plant you can think of, and at such great pricing too.
    Note: it is somewhat in the middle of nowhere up north in Singapore, so be prepared to find a way back whether grab or driving. Have fun and let me know if you've gone or plan on going!!
    I recommend:
    - using Grab Hitch for carpooling to save money on getting there bc it was a bit far for us
    - bring ice water in a canteen, a hat, snacks, and sunscreen (it's hottttt)
    - going with a list of plants you know you want so you don't end up buying more, but that's inevitable
